Dear Abby: College student finds disclosing age before dates awkward
Dear Abby: I’m a 16-year-old girl who has started college early. I love my classes, and I’m glad to be here. The problem is, the dating culture here is huge. People go on dates all the time. I have been asked out several times, and I feel comfortable going, but I feel dishonest when I don’t tell them that I’m 16. However, if I’m up front about my age, the offer usually gets rescinded, and it becomes incredibly awkward. How can I have a fun college dating experience while still being truthful about my age?
College Student in Utah
Dear College Student: The age of consent for a girl in Utah is 16. For a young man, it is 18.
